Skip to Main Content

Monday, April 7, 2025

Homestead High School's student newspaper

The Epitaph

Homestead High School's student newspaper

The Epitaph

Homestead High School's student newspaper

The Epitaph

A look on books

A look on books

By Karen Li February 6, 2020

Load More Stories